 Subject: [nagdu] Counting the costs

 One thing to consider in determining the cost of a guide dog and 
budgeting
 for its care is the possibility of unexpected veterinary bills.  
Dogs can
 get sick or injured, no matter how well they're cared for, and 
some
 provision should be made for emergencies.

 Some dogs, too, have unexpected long-term needs, such as allergy 
care or
 dentistry.  My current guide, for example, builds tartar on his 
teeth more
 readily than my former dogs did, and needs his teeth cleaned 
professionally
 about every six months (tooth brushing alone isn't enough for 
him).

 Pet insurance might be a good investment if your school doesn't 
cover
 on-going or extraordinary veterinary costs.

 Otherwise, in choosing a guide dog school, it might be useful to 
consider
 what veterinary costs the school will cover as part of any 
program of
 ongoing service to you and your new guide.  Starting out with a 
first dog
 from a school that provides extensive support services and 
needed veterinary
 care might add a lot to your peace of mind.  You can always pay 
the vet
 yourself when you can afford to, no matter what the school will 
do in a
 pinch.
